I have been looking to get a larger gooseneck trailer to haul my Tractors, Implements and Antique Cars with. I posted a want add on craigslist and here is what has come up so far.
1. 2008 Titan Gooseneck
- 20 foot deck - 5 foot dovetail - 8.5 foot wide - 2 7000lb axles - Electric breaks - Ramps - Tires Great - Good Deck - Lights all work - LED
Price - $5000
2. Homemade Trailer - Tracy
- Built very strong - Good tires - Steal Deck 3/16 Deck Plate - 20 Foot Deck - 4 Foot Dovetail - 8.5 Foot Wide - 2 7000lb axles - DOT Certified - 10 Ply Tires - Aluminum Wheels - Greasable Hubs - Ramps and Spring - Lights work
Price - $5500
3. 1978 Hillsboro Gooseneck
- 24 Foot - 4 Foot Dovetail - 8 Foot Wide - Two Dually 11,000lb Axles - Electric Breaks - Tires OK - Brand New Oak Deck - 5 Newer Tires to go with it - Has Ramps - 21 inches wide - Needs repainted - Has Sat for 6-7 years. - Rated on plate for 25,100 lbs GVW
Price - $5000
I really like the last trailer because it can carry so much! Its built very well.
I wonder if I could haul a 10 ton steam engine with it?
What do you all think of these trailers?
